The majority of slaves forced to work on European plantations during the Age of Exploration came from West Africa. The transatlantic slave trade saw millions of Africans captured and shipped across the Atlantic Ocean to work on plantations in the Americas. West Africa was a major source of slaves due to its geographical proximity to the European colonies in the Americas.
West Africa, specifically regions along the coast such as Senegal, Ghana, Nigeria, and Benin, were most affected by the transatlantic slave trade due to their proximity to European slave traders and their abundant supply of captives through warfare and raids. Millions of Africans were forcibly taken from this region between the 16th and 19th centuries to be sold as slaves in the Americas.
